-------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Fedora Update Notification FEDORA-2023-65809902a0 2023-05-26 01:30:32.781918 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Name : mate-settings-daemon Product : Fedora 37 Version : 1.26.1 Release : 2.fc37 URL : http://mate-desktop.org Summary : MATE Desktop settings daemon Description : This package contains the daemon which is responsible for setting the various parameters of a MATE session and the applications that run under it. -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- Update Information: - remove future upstream commit - fix rhbz (#2209768) -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- ChangeLog: * Wed May 24 2023 Wolfgang Ulbrich <fedora@xxxxxxxxx> - 1.26.1-2 - remove future upstream commit - fix rhbz (#2209768) -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- References: [ 1 ] Bug #2209768 - mate-settings-daemon 1.26.1-1 aborts with USB volume knob https://bugzilla.redhat.com/show_bug.cgi?id=2209768 -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- This update can be installed with the "dnf" update program. Use su -c 'dnf upgrade --advisory FEDORA-2023-65809902a0' at the command line.
